A man invested certain sum at simple interest of r% p.a.
such that it amounts to 110% of itself in 4 years. Find the interest earned when Rs. 3400 is invested at simple interest of r% p.a. for 3 years.Solution
Let the sum invested be Rs. ‘P’ Therefore, interest earned in 4 years = 1.1P – P = Rs. 0.1P ATQ; 0.1P = (P × r × 4) ÷ 100 Or, r = 10 ÷ 4 Or, r = 2.5 So, required interest earned = (3400 × 2.5 × 3) ÷ 100 = Rs. 255
